Five Key Benefits of Electric Scooters for Urban Commuters
Electric scooters offer urban commuters several significant advantages that improve their everyday commuting experience. First, they offer a convenient mode of transport, enabling riders to effortlessly maneuver through busy city streets and arrive at their destinations quickly. Second, electric scooters are often more cost-effective compared to conventional modes of transport, saving commuters on fuel and parking expenses. Third, their streamlined and compact build makes them ideal for urban environments, enabling users to park in small spaces without hassle. Fourth, electric scooters contribute to reduced environmental impact by producing zero emissions, promoting cleaner air in cities. To conclude, they inspire greater physical activity, as traveling by scooter serves as an entertaining substitute for passive modes of transport. Together, these advantages make electric scooters a sensible and attractive option for metropolitan travelers in search of practical and environmentally responsible commuting alternatives.

How to Stay Safe While Riding Your Electric Scooter
Using an electric scooter demands vigilance and awareness to maintain safety on busy city streets. Riders should always wear a helmet, as this notably reduces the risk of head injuries in case of accidents. It is crucial to familiarize oneself with local traffic laws, as regulations can change significantly by city. Keeping an appropriate pace and keeping a safe distance from vehicles and pedestrians enhances overall safety.
In addition, cyclists need to watch out for various obstacles such as sudden obstacles, potholes, and road debris. Using hand signals when turning or stopping effectively notifies other road users of your next move. After-dark riding demands the use of lights or reflective gear to enhance visibility. In conclusion, refraining from distractions like mobile devices supports concentrated riding. By following these safety guidelines, users of electric scooters can experience a more secure and conscientious ride while traversing urban environments.

Commonly Asked Questions
How Do Electric Scooters Compare to Bikes in Urban Settings?
Electric scooters generally offer quicker, more space-efficient travel compared to bicycles, perfect for brief journeys. That said, bikes deliver greater physical activity and stability. At the end of the day, the selection is based on personal needs and particular city settings.
What Are the Expenses Involved in Owning an Electric Scooter?
Purchasing an electric scooter encompasses upfront buying expenses, upkeep costs, insurance fees, and likely power costs. Additionally, owners may face storage charges and demand accessories, together forming the overall financial commitment of ownership.
Are Electric Scooters Appropriate for Every Age Group?
Electric scooters tend to be well-suited for riders of all ages, as long as riders follow established safety guidelines. However, younger children may require supervision, while older adults should consider their physical capabilities and comfort with balancing and maneuvering.
How Do Weather Conditions Affect Electric Scooter Usage?
Weather conditions greatly impact how electric scooters are used. Rain, snow, and extreme temperatures keep riders away due to hazardous conditions and unpleasantness, while mild, dry weather fosters greater frequency of use, elevating the overall experience and accessibility for riders.
What Rules Regulate Electric Scooter Use in Cities?
Rules overseeing the operation of electric scooters in urban areas frequently cover designated parking zones, speed limits, insurance requirements, age restrictions, and helmet mandates. Such regulations are designed to enhance safety, reduce congestion, and integrate scooters into existing transportation frameworks.
